Output 99abb61d6a2651d8ec6f685888655c316311d41c3ccf871d8ac98926adf2ea92:1

value
4269523
script pubkey
OP_0 OP_PUSHBYTES_20 42b6ce1638ff8d19ffdd38cad9132dc59b66f76e
address
bc1qg2mvu93cl7x3nl7a8r9djyedckdkdamwacf3jf
transaction
99abb61d6a2651d8ec6f685888655c316311d41c3ccf871d8ac98926adf2ea92
confirmations
171220
spent
true